It’s possible your feet may be inflamed if your foot is hurting. Most common causes of ankle and foot pain can be treated. Plantar fasciitis, which is an inflammation of the thick band that connects the toes and heel bone, is one of the most common conditions. This condition can be treated by podiatry. Orthotics, physical therapies, and a night-splint to stretch your arch and calf may all be available. Taping or strapping may be necessary in some cases to relieve the plantar fasciitis strain. To help your condition, you may need to stretch and do other exercises.
